CURLEE WURLEE! has a unique style: fronted by its French female song-writer-organist and accompanied by three other well-known musicians, their songs are a schizophrenic mix of intricate compositions influenced by garage punk, French drama, beat, punkrock, neo-garage and potentially surf/exotica, with its very personal signature on top. A Jump Blues classic from Daddy Cleanhead, the older brother of LA bandleader and R&B star Chuck Higgins. With a rock solid rhythm, catchy piano and bass riff, humorous and light-hearted lyrics and a rousing, rasping sax break. Learn More
